What should be paid attention to when spraying tungsten carbide?
When performing tungsten carbide spraying processing, the following aspects should be noted:
surface pretreatment
Thoroughly clean the surface of the sprayed workpiece to remove oil stains, rust, oxide layers, etc., to ensure the adhesion of the coating.
Using methods such as sandblasting and polishing to increase surface roughness and improve the bonding strength of the coating.
Quality of spraying materials
Ensure the quality of tungsten carbide powder, including particle size distribution, chemical composition, purity, etc., meets the requirements.
Dry the powder to prevent moisture from affecting the spraying effect.
Spray equipment debugging
The spraying equipment, such as spray gun, powder feeder and gas flow controller, shall be debugged in advance to ensure the stable operation of the equipment.
Set appropriate spraying parameters, such as spraying distance, spraying angle, spray gun movement speed, gas pressure, current, and voltage.
environmental control
Keep the spraying work environment clean and dry, and avoid dust and impurities from entering the coating.
Control the temperature and humidity of the working environment to ensure coating quality.
spraying process
Choose the appropriate spraying process, such as plasma spraying, supersonic flame spraying, etc., based on the requirements and actual situation of the workpiece.
When spraying multiple layers, attention should be paid to controlling the spraying interval and thickness between each layer to avoid delamination and peeling of the coating.
Coating inspection
After the spraying is completed, the coating should be tested in a timely manner, including thickness measurement, hardness testing, bonding strength testing, porosity testing, etc.
Repair or re spray the unqualified coating.
Operator skills
Operators should possess professional skills and experience, and be familiar with the operation of spraying processes and equipment.
Strictly follow the operating procedures to ensure the safety and quality of the spraying process.
safety protection
Due to the potential generation of dust and harmful gases during the spraying process, it is necessary to equip with good ventilation and protective equipment to ensure the health and safety of operators.
